Transaction 17fc40dc0d18a36e8cefe37fb4fe3441addfa4920213d98b5fcea9899a4b5bc5

2 Input
2 Outputs
  • 17fc40dc0d18a36e8cefe37fb4fe3441addfa4920213d98b5fcea9899a4b5bc5:0
  • value  289325
    address  1EWx9T7sehy2XX8xZZ3AWGEN2qy4MaUAtC
  • 17fc40dc0d18a36e8cefe37fb4fe3441addfa4920213d98b5fcea9899a4b5bc5:1
  • value  7575421
    address  1EtbAB5f86tpULUQokb8chCoGZ1HGkyEyn